🧪 Graphene Amine Functionalized (C, <200 nm, >95 wt%)


⚙️ Technical Specifications

Property

Specification

Material Name

Amine-Functionalized Graphene

Chemical Formula

C + NH₂ functional groups

Purity

>95 wt%

Functionalization

Covalently bonded amine (-NH₂) groups

Average Particle Size (APS)

<200 nm (lateral dimension)

Layer Structure

Single to few-layer graphene sheets

Appearance / Color

Black fine powder or stable dispersion

Surface Area

~300–600 m²/g

Dispersibility

Dispersible in water and polar organic solvents

Electrical Conductivity

Moderate to high (depending on degree of functionalization)

CAS Number

Not assigned (functionalized material)

Storage Conditions

Store in dry, airtight container, away from moisture, heat, and strong oxidizers

🔬 Applications

1. Nanocomposites & Polymers

  • Enhances mechanical, thermal, and electrical properties in polymers, metals, and ceramics

2. Biomedical & Biosensing

  • Suitable for drug delivery, biosensors, biofunctionalization, and imaging

3. Catalysis & Surface Chemistry

  • Acts as catalyst support and enables surface chemical modifications

4. Energy Storage & Electronics

  • Applied in supercapacitors, batteries, conductive inks, and flexible electronics

5. Research & Advanced Materials

  • Ideal for nanomaterial synthesis, functionalization studies, and advanced materials research


⚠️ Handling & Storage

  • Store in a dry, airtight container away from moisture and strong oxidizers

  • Handle with gloves, protective eyewear, and lab coat

  • Avoid inhalation of nanoparticles; use in well-ventilated areas or fume hood

  • Disperse gently when preparing solutions for experiments or composites
